Rise of Sustainable and Ethical Investments:
A noteworthy trend in fashion investments revolves around sustainability and ethical practices. Investors increasingly prioritize environmentally conscious and socially responsible brands. Sustainable fashion initiatives, such as eco-friendly materials, ethical sourcing, and transparent supply chains, are becoming focal points for investments, aligning with growing consumer demand for responsible fashion.

Rise of Direct-to-Consumer (DTC) Brands:
Direct-to-consumer brands are disrupting traditional retail models and attracting substantial investment interest. These digitally native brands bypass traditional intermediaries, offering unique value propositions, personalized experiences, and cost-effective distribution models. Investors recognize the potential for growth in DTC brands, drawn by their agility, consumer-centric approaches, and scalability.

Resurgence of Luxury and Heritage Brands:
Luxury and heritage fashion brands are experiencing a resurgence in investor interest. Investors value the brand legacy, craftsmanship, and heritage associated with these labels. Strategic investments in luxury brands aim to leverage their global appeal, iconic status, and potential for continued growth in emerging markets.
